(A)The public utilities commission shall adopt rules regarding procedures and timelines by which a certificate of public convenience and necessity issued under section4921.03of the Revised Code may be suspended. At a minimum, the rules shall require suspension of a certificate if the for-hire motor carrier does any of the following:
(1)Fails to file a complete and accurate application for the certificate under section4921.03of the Revised Code;
(2)Fails to maintain accurate and current business and insurance information with the commission;
(3)Fails to maintain proper proof of insurance or proper levels of insurance under section4921.09of the Revised Code;
